Handover note — breaker for the Copperline API

Hey, passing this to you before my rotation ends. We wrapped all outbound calls to Copperline in a circuit breaker last sprint: trips after four failures, half-opens after 45 seconds. From a security angle, note that the fallback path serves cached responses, so stale authorization data can persist briefly while the breaker is open — that's the thing worth scrutinizing. Thresholds, fallback behavior, and the cache TTL rationale are documented on the internal page here.

operations page: https://confluence.lumicsys.internal/projects/display/projects/display

Handover note — WaveGlance preview service

Handing WaveGlance to support coverage for the week. It renders audio waveform previews for uploads; failures usually mean the transcode queue on Norrel is backed up. Restart the worker pool, not the queue. Dashboards are linked in the runbook. The archived incident vault requires the recovery passphrase, noted below.

unlock words, kafog-tajof: ulador-ulaael-kasvan

**Audit item 14: StaleSweep branch cleanup bot**

Quick check, support folks — confirm the StaleSweep bot on the Drovehill repos is still honoring the 90-day grace period and posting a heads-up comment before deleting anything. Last quarter it nuked a release branch early and we all had a bad Tuesday. Verify the exclusion list too. Escalate any weirdness to the owner named below.

approver of hahog-hahap = Ulaath Praael